Clan MacEacharn (Scottish Gaelic: Sìol Eachairn) were a group of families who occupied lands in the Kintyre, Islay, and Morvern regions of Scotland as well as island areas such as Mull and Tiree. They are traditionally known as one of the oldest Western Highland family names. The history of the … Meer weergeven The MacEacharns are known as Sìol Eachairn. "The Seed of the Horse Lord". They are a clan with other clans branching from them. The clan has no septs, only branch families known under different clan names. In 1911 there … Web28 feb. 2024 · John McEachin Sr. was born on February 24, 1741 in Kintyre, Argyllshire, Scotland. He was a member of the MacDonald clan of Clanranald, who wore the red, purple, and green colors of the clan. According to family tradition, John, along with his brother, Patrick, and friend, Hector McNeill, immigrated to America from Scotland in 1765.
